### 对象存储读写次数估算
|
||||||
|
|
||||||
|
对象存储服务的使用成本与存储的数据量及请求次数相关,下面分别介绍数据的上传及下载过程。
|
||||||
|
|
||||||
|
#### 数据上传
|
||||||
|
|
||||||
|
当 TSDB 时序数据超过 `s3_keeplocal` 参数指定的时间,相关的数据文件会被切分成多个文件块,每个文件块的默认大小是 512M 字节 (`s3_chunkpages * tsdb_pagesize`)。除了最后一个文件块保留在本地文件系统外,其余的文件块会被上传到对象存储服务。
|
||||||
|
|
||||||
|
```math
|
||||||
|
上传次数 = 数据文件大小 / (s3_chunkpages * tsdb_pagesize) - 1
|
||||||
|
```
|
||||||
|
|
||||||
|
在创建数据库时,可以通过 `s3_chunkpages` 参数调整每个文件块的大小,从而控制每个数据文件的上传次数。
|
||||||
|
|
||||||
|
其它类型的文件如 head, stt, sma 等,保留在本地文件系统,以加速预计算相关查询。
|
||||||
|
|
||||||
|
#### 数据下载
|
||||||
|
|
||||||
|
在查询操作中,如果需要访问对象存储中的数据,TSDB 不会下载整个数据文件,而是计算所需数据在文件中的位置,只下载相应的数据到 TSDB 页缓存中,然后将数据返回给查询执行引擎。后续查询首先检查页缓存,查看数据是否已被缓存。如果数据已缓存,则直接使用缓存中的数据,而无需重复从对象存储下载,从而有效降低从对象存储下载数据的次数。
|
||||||
|
|
||||||
|
相邻的多个数据页会作为一个数据块从对象存储下载一次,以减少从对象存储下载的次数。每个数据页的大小,在创建数据库时,通过 `tsdb_pagesize` 参数指定,默认 4K 字节。
|
||||||
|
|
||||||
|
```math
|
||||||
|
下载次数 = 查询需要的数据块数量 - 已缓存的数据块数量
|
||||||
|
```
|
||||||
|
|
||||||
|
页缓存是内存缓存,节点重启后,再次查询需要重新下载数据。缓存采用 LRU (Least Recently Used) 策略,当缓存空间不足时,最近最少使用的数据将被淘汰。缓存的大小可以通过 `s3PageCacheSize` 参数进行调整,通常来说,缓存越大,下载次数越少。
